· Marisa Monroe started with Girls Inc. in 2006 as the Director of Program Operations. She has a Bachelors degree in Education and a Masters degree in History. Ms. Monroe’s experience is extensive as a teacher in the Hillsborough County School System and as an Adjunct Faculty member at Hillsborough Community College, Polk Community College and St. Leo University. She was a Program Director for PACE Center for Girls, a non-residential delinquency prevention program targeting girls 12-18 who are identified as dependent, truant, runaway, ungovernable, delinquent or in need of academic skills improvement. Ms. Monroe supervises all facets of our center-based afterschool, summer and outreach programs which include MicroSociety and the National Girls Incorporated curriculum for science, math and technology profiled in this application.
· Dawn Wiley started with Girls Inc. in 2005 as the Director of Program Operations. Today, she is the Outreach Coordinator responsible for overseeing the components of our off-site programming including many of the activities profiled in this grant application. Dawn also works with girls in our center, serving as the content advisor for WSSB Girl TV. Before coming to Girls Inc., Ms. Wiley was the Community Youth Development Specialist with Sarasota County’s Community Youth Development Project serving over 9,000 middle and high school students over 4 years through a nine-agency collaboration. She has developed and conducted trainings with over 100 middle and high school students, agency staff and adult volunteers on topics that included leadership skills, assessing community needs, service learning, business protocols and youth-adult partnerships. Ms. Wiley also serves as a trainer for the Girls Inc. National Resource Center in Indianapolis. Ms. Wiley holds a Bachelors degree in Business Administration with an accounting major and a Master of Arts degree in Religious Education. Dawn has over 10 years experience working with youth in non-profit organizations and community settings. In 2008, Dawn was awarded “National Program Staff of the Year” honors by National Girls Inc. Ms. Wiley’s behavior and attitude, in both her personal and professional life, strongly represent Girls Inc. mission and values.
· Donna Kmetz started withGirls Inc. in 2007. She holds a Bachelors degree in Elementary and Early Childhood Education with a teaching certificate for preschool-8th grade and over 25 years experience. For 7 years, Ms. Kmetz worked for the Sarasota Family YMCA as the Vice President of Educational Outreach and Early Childhood Services overseeing afterschool child care, the subsidized child care program, Child Care Resource & Referral and the Gold Seal Quality Improvement Project. Ms. Kmetz also writes and manages the grants for Girls Inc.
